Installing a Hardware Service

The purpose of the Gladstone360 POS Service is to facilitate communication between the Gladstone360 website, your database, and the PCs local resources such as a receipt printer or card scanner. 

The information in this document will provide guidance on permissions needed to install the service, preparing the PC for the installation, Gladstone360 POS Service installation, and connection to your service.  

 
Permissions and Windows Service Account

To prepare the PC and install the service, you will need to log into the PC with a local admin account. 

The Gladstone360 POS Service uses the Microsoft predefined LocalSystem account but it is recommended that a domain user is created with relevant permissions to run a service and gain access to the internet. 

Preparation

 
 
  • Create a folder within C:\Program Files (x86)\ and name this MRM Software (ensure there is a space in the folder name)

  • Edit the security settings of the MRM Software to allow Everyone Full Control:

    • Right click the MRM Software folder

    • Select Properties

    • Select the Security tab

    • Select Edit – a new window will open

    • Select Add – a new window will open

    • Search for Everyone

    • Assign Full Control

Inf - 360 Hardware Service Install Preparation Image 2

 

 

 

 

 

 

 

 

    • Select OK to save these settings

Inf - 360 Hardware Service Install Preparation Image 2

Download the Software

 
  • Login to Gladstone360 and launch the POS module
  • Select the Download hardware service option

Inf - 360 Hardware Service Install Download Image 1


  • Name the Hardware Service.

Note: There is no need to add the PC name as this is automatically applied to the service name. When choosing a name, it is good practice to use one that will easily identify the service installed on your PC e.g., ReceptionPC or GymPC)

  • Select the ‘Start Download’ button

Inf - 360 Hardware Service Install Download Image 2

  • Allow the download from the browser if prompted (Chrome usually only prompts the user to approve the download once but Edge will prompt the multiple times). See the Troubleshooting section for guidance on allowing the software download.

Install the Software

  • Open File Explorer > go to your Downloads folder > right click the POS.ServiceInstaller.msi file > select Install

Inf - 360 Hardware Service Installation Image 1

  • If you see the popup box below, select More info then Run Anyway

Inf - 360 Hardware Service Installation Image 2 

Inf - 360 Hardware Service Installation Image 3

  • A pop up box will appear asking if you want to allow the app to make changes to your device. Select Yes to install and if this has been successful you will see a message on screen and a new Gladstone POS service will be shown within Windows Services.
  • If the installation fails then this will need to be done through Command Prompt. See video clip and steps below for instructions:
 
  • Using the search bar on the PC, key in the letters cmd then right click Command Prompt and run as admin - a black box will appear

Inf - 360 Hardware Service Installation Image 4

  • Change directory to the Downloads folder e.g., C:\Users\HMcNamara\Downloads
  • Key in the line below to install the G360 hardware service:
    msiexec.exe /i POS.ServiceInstaller.msi /l*v install.txt
  • Hit the enter/return key on your keyboard

Inf - 360 Hardware Service Installation Image 5

Connect to the Service

 
  • Select ‘Cancel and Log Out’ to return to the Gladstone360 home page

Inf - 360 Hardware Service Install Connect to Service Image 1

  • Launch the POS module

Inf - 360 Hardware Service Install Connect to Service Image 2

  • Select the required site and then the hardware service from the dropdown list:

Inf - 360 Hardware Service Install Connect to Service Image 3

  • The POS module will now be accessible.

Upgrading the Service

  • When required Gladstone will push out a new version of Gladstone360 primarily to resolve software issues
  • When this happens each PC at site that has a hardware service installed will be prompted to update this service
  • When logging into Gladstone360 after a software update you will receive the following message, click Update

INF-updatehwserviceprompt

 

 

 

 

 

  • Failure to click on the Update message will result in you being asked each time you log back into the system
  • To confirm or check the local hardware service has been upgraded click the cog in the top right hand corner of the screen, select PC Settings and then the Update Hardware Service button

INF-updatehardwareservicecoglocation

  • When you click update, you will see the following message

INF-hardwareserviceupdatemsg

  • The bell indicator will turn orange during the update and then green when it completes

Troubleshooting

Chrome

  • Select the Allow option when prompted:

Inf - 360 Hardware Service Install Troubleshooting Image 1

Edge

  • Select the Allow option on the left-hand side of the screen when prompted then select the Download icon on the right hand side of the screen:

Inf - 360 Hardware Service Install Troubleshooting Image 2

  • Hover over the POS.ServiceInstaller.msi file > Select the ellipsis > Select Keep:

Inf - 360 Hardware Service Install Troubleshooting Image 3

  • Select Show More > Keep Anyway:
 Inf - 360 Hardware Service Install Troubleshooting Image 4
  • To view the download’s location, select the folder icon:

Inf - 360 Hardware Service Install Troubleshooting Image 5

You should now see 2 files in your downloads folder:

  • POS.ServiceInstaller.msi

  • POS.ServiceInstaller.txt

Unable to download the service

  • Permissions issue. Please discuss your user account permissions with your IT team
  • Ask IT to Whitelist the Gladstone360 URL and all folders and file paths this uses

Unable to install the service

  • User rights - ensure you have local admin rights before attempting to install the service
  • Have you created the MRM Software folder?
  • Are the correct files being installed?
    If you have downloaded the files multiple times then there will be a number beside the file name e.g., POS.ServiceInstaller (1).msi and POS.ServiceInstaller (1).txt this will cause the install to fail as the file names are incorrect.
    To resolve: delete all POS.ServiceInstaller.msi and POS.ServiceInstaller.txt files from your downloads folder then download the files again.

Service isn't showing on the dropdown menu

  • Confirm you have selected the correct site from the dropdown list
  • Search for Windows Services on your PC and confirm the Gladstone360 POS Service is running, set to automatic (delayed start) and the Log On As account is LocalSystem
  • Is another user accessing the service from their PC?